Missoula County announced Thursday that they have become the first in the state to implement the national safety database, Smart911, in order to improve 9-1-1 services for citizens.  I spoke with Missoula County Director of Emergency Services Chris Lansbury on Thursday afternoon. Lounsbury says this safety profile provides much richer information than is currently available on incoming calls and can contain the specific details that first responders need in order to save lives.  Register at smart911 dot com.
